Market Overview

The stationary screener market encompasses a range of equipment used in industries such as mining, construction, agriculture, and recycling to separate and classify materials based on size, shape, and composition. These machines play a crucial role in various processes, including material handling, sorting, and quality control. The market for stationary screeners is driven by the growing demand for efficient and reliable screening solutions to improve productivity, optimize operations, and meet stringent quality standards.

Meaning

Stationary screeners are mechanical devices designed to separate solid materials into different particle sizes or fractions through the use of screens or meshes with specific aperture sizes. These machines typically consist of a vibrating screen deck or multiple decks arranged in layers to perform successive screening stages. Stationary screeners are stationary in nature, meaning they are fixed in place and are commonly used in applications where continuous screening is required.

Segmentation

The stationary screener market can be segmented based on various factors, including:

  1. Type: Segmentation by type includes vibratory screeners, gyratory screeners, trommel screeners, and others based on the screening mechanism and design.
  2. Application: Segmentation by application includes mining, construction, recycling, agriculture, and others based on end-use industries and material processing requirements.
  3. Deck Arrangement: Segmentation by deck arrangement includes single-deck, double-deck, and multi-deck screeners based on the number of screening layers and material classification stages.
  4. Region: Segmentation by region includes North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Latin America, and Middle East & Africa based on geographical market dynamics and demand drivers.

Category-wise Insights

  1. Mining Industry: Stationary screeners play a critical role in the mining industry for mineral processing, ore classification, and tailings management. High-capacity screeners with robust construction and wear-resistant materials are preferred for harsh operating conditions.
  2. Construction Sector: In the construction sector, stationary screeners are used for producing aggregates, concrete, asphalt, and recycled materials. Versatile screeners with adjustable settings and modular designs are ideal for meeting diverse material specifications and project requirements.
  3. Recycling Facilities: Recycling facilities utilize stationary screeners for sorting, segregating, and processing recyclable materials such as plastics, metals, and glass. Screeners with customizable screens, variable speed controls, and automated features enhance material recovery and separation efficiency.
  4. Agricultural Applications: Agriculture applications require stationary screeners for grading, cleaning, and separating bulk agricultural products such as grains, seeds, and fertilizers. Screeners with gentle handling capabilities and interchangeable screens are suitable for handling delicate agricultural commodities.
